About The Young and Prodigious T.S. Spivet
The Young and Prodigious T.S. Spivet, directed by Jean-Pierre Jeunet, is a visually stunning 2013 adventure film that blends comedy, drama, and family themes. The story follows T.S. Spivet, a precocious 10-year-old inventor and cartographer living on a Montana ranch with his cowboy father and entomologist mother. Haunted by a family tragedy, he secretly embarks on a cross-country train journey to the Smithsonian Institution in Washington, D.C., after winning a prestigious award for his perpetual motion machine. This whimsical odyssey across America is filled with quirky encounters and breathtaking landscapes, capturing the essence of childhood curiosity and resilience.
Kyle Catlett delivers a heartfelt performance as T.S., balancing intelligence with vulnerability, while supporting roles from Helena Bonham Carter and Judy Davis add depth to the narrative. Jeunet's direction shines with his signature whimsical style, using vibrant colors and imaginative visuals to create a magical realism that enchants viewers. The film explores themes of grief, family bonds, and the pursuit of knowledge, making it a poignant yet uplifting experience.
